About the role

The Monitor Technician is responsible for observing cardiac monitors and identifying rhythm changes. They must report these changes to the nursing staff for further investigation.

The Monitor Technician functions under the direction of a Registered Nurse, Nurse Practitioner or MD. The Monitor Tech is responsible for cardiac monitor observation and reporting of cardiac rhythm changes to the nursing staff for further investigation when indicated. Northern Louisiana Medical Center is a 70 bed acute care hospital providing an array of medical services including: a women’s center, cardiology, cardiac rehab, intensive care, orthopedics, pulmonology, and Senior Circle program. Affiliated facility includes Northern Louisiana...
